Peppered Rib-Eye Steaks

ingredients
- 3 teaspoons garlic powder
- 3 teaspoons dried thyme
- 2 teaspoons ground black pepper
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ons salt
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ons lemon pepper
- 1 1⁄2 ground red pepper
- 1 1⁄2 teaspoons dried parsley
- 6 rib eye steaks, 1 1/2 inch thick
- 3 tablespoons olive oil
directions
- Combine garlic powder, thyme, black pepper, salt, lemon pepper, red pepper, and parsley.
- Brush the steaks with oil.
- Rub steaks with the combined seasonings.
- Place steaks in a large pan.
- Cover and refrigerate for 1 hour.
- Grill the steaks over medium-high heat for 6-8 minutes on each side (or to your desired doneness).
